Felucia is playable by all four factions. It depicts an alien jungle-like setting with large amounts of cover. The AI bots really have an advantage over a human here, the foilage makes excellent camouflage and the player has a hard time distinguishing between foe and foilage at anything greater than point-blank range. Because of this, Felucia is a fun and challenging map for both conquest and CFT games.

Both sides have armor, but the CIS/Rebels start with more, so they have an intrinsic advanatage. This is somewhat balanced by the ease with which each side can infiltrate to the rear and capture enemy CP's. So the battle assumes a very changing fluid pace, with lots of captures and recaptures before the match is finished.
